@ScottW4923 You are not supposed to enter the SSA1099 for your child on your own tax return.   It does not get entered anywhere until someday if the child has some other income ---like from an after school job--and she files her own tax return---then her SSA1099 would go on the tax return for that year.

 

If you entered it on your return last year by mistake, amend the return and remove the child's SS income.   You do not have to pay tax on that.
